Physical properties
Hardness of 7 on the Mohs scale, typically exhibits a vitreous to greasy luster, conchoidal fracture, and lacks true cleavage. Color ranges from pink, purplish, to earthy brownish-red depending on trace inclusions.
Formation & geological history
Forms in igneous, metamorphic, and sedimentary environments. Often crystallizes from silica-rich hydrothermal veins and pegmatites, or precipitates in sedimentary settings.
Uses & applications
Used in lapidary arts, ornamental carvings, crystal healing, and as gemstone specimens for collectors.
Geological facts
Quartz is one of the most abundant minerals in the Earth's continental crust and is well-known for its piezoelectric properties, which are utilized in electronic oscillators.
Field identification & locations
Easily identified by its hardness (scratches glass), lack of cleavage, and conchoidal fracture. Found worldwide in nearly every geological environment.
